#353167 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#353167 is composed of 20.8% red, 19.2%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.5% cyan, 52.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 244.4 degrees, a saturation of 35.5% and a lightness of 29.8%. #353167 color hex could be obtained by blending #6a62ce with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#353167
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05050a is the darkest color, while #fcfc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#353167
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494850 is the less saturated color, while #0d0296 is the most saturated one.
